So I am using the S1 app (v11.5) on my Android (v12) and normally when I’m playing any music from my NAS the Sonos controls will show in both the notification bar and on the lock screen. However, when I switch my music source to Spotify, it immediately disappears from the notification area and also doesn’t show on the lock screen. The only way I can see what is playing or jump to the next song is to re-open the application every time.

Likewise, the moment I tap “End Session” to switch back to the playlist, the controls immediately pop back up in the notification area.

I presume you are switching to the Spotify app? This would be expected behaviour, if so - Android is trying to keep the media controls relevant to the app that has focus.

You could keep the Sonos controls available by initiating Spotify playback by using the Spotify container within the Sonos app, rather than using the Spotify app.
